Harrison
Ford Injures Ankle in
'Star Wars' Set
Millennium Falcon Mishap



Harrison
Ford badly injured his
Ankle while shooting
Star Wars: Episode VII, Disney confirmed in a statement Thursday, with reports surfacing that a hydraulic door of the
Millennium Falcon may have fallen on the 71-year-old actor.
Ford was airlifted to a hospital after the incident at Pinewood Studios in London, where director J.J. Abrams is shooting the sequel.

"Harrison
Ford sustained an
Ankle injury during filming today on the set of Star Wars: Episode VII. He was taken to a local hospital and is receiving care. Shooting will continue as planned while he recuperates," Disney’s statement read.
